Greetings all,

I just received this book in the mail today. It is a collection of text and uncommon photographs that are arranged by topic or theme. These topics include Daily Life and Combat, Trenches and Dugouts, Weapons and Equipment, Death in the Trenches, Mining Warfare, Artillery, Tanks, Animals on the Front and The landscape after the war. There are 18 chapters or topics in all.

It is 256 pages with many photographs and was published by Schiffer Books. I bought it from Amazon for $42.00.

I would recommend it, but I am wondering if others have seen it.
